Grandma Vursey's Outhouse
Hemphill, TX

Pix16

"Grandma Vursey built this outhouse in or around the year 1952. They did not have electricity, running water or indoor plumbing until the mid '60's. As a child, going to grandma's and using the outhouse was always an adventure. The only thing I had against the outhouse was grand-daddy spiders and wasps!

"The old outhouse was about to fall over on it's side when I rescued it a couple of years ago. It is now completely 'useable,' even down to the 1952 copy of a Sears & Roebuck catalog. (Corn cobs are also available on request). It is a two-holer, one round hole and one small diamond-shaped hole. The small diamond-shaped hole was for little children. Today, when my 5 years old granddaughter comes visiting, she always has to make at least one trip to the outhouse to 'use-it'." - Vickie
